What Mission Actually Feels Like
Mission is Calgary's most coveted inner-city neighbourhood — a walkable urban village on the south bank of the Elbow River where 17th Avenue SW serves as the social spine. The street is lined with Calgary's best concentration of independent restaurants, wine bars, coffee shops, yoga studios, and boutiques. The Elbow River pathways run directly through the neighbourhood connecting north to the Bow River. Schools in Mission
Mission is served by CBE. Earl Grey Elementary and Western Canada High School serve the neighbourhood. Western Canada High School is one of Calgary's stronger CBE secondary schools with distinctive arts programming.
Getting Around from Mission
Mission has Calgary's best transit and walkability. Walk Score 91 means 17th Avenue SW provides essentially all daily needs on foot. CTrain is accessible at nearby stations. Safety in Mission
Mission is generally safe for an inner-city Calgary neighbourhood. Some property crime exists as in all walkable urban areas. Calgary's overall Crime Severity Index is moderate — Mission is above average within Calgary due to urban character.
